We are seeking to recruit a highly flexible, self-motivated and reliable Higher Level Teaching Assistant to join our dedicated and friendly team.
The HLTA will:
Cover, lead and plan classes across the school, predominantly in Key Stage 1
Work with class teachers to raise the learning and attainment of pupils
Promote pupils’ independence, self-esteem and social inclusion
Give support to pupils, individually or in groups, so they can access the curriculum, take part in learning and experience a sense of achievement
Ideally, you will be an experienced HLTA who has a proven history of working with students within a classroom setting, 1:1 and in small groups.
